Notable personal detailsJared Hudson is a Republican political candidate in Alabama who ran for the U.S. Senate in 2026. He is a former U.S. Navy SEAL and has worked in law enforcement, including as a Shelby County sheriff’s deputy. He is the CEO of The Shooting Institute and has been involved in anti-human-trafficking nonprofit work through Covenant Rescue Group.
The candidate supports cutting taxes for workers and small businesses, codifying recent tax cuts into law, reducing federal regulations and spending, and increasing transparency of federal spending. He also proposes targeted revenue measures such as taxing large university endowments to fund vocational education while emphasizing enforcement-driven spending priorities (border, law enforcement) and scrutiny of government contracts.
The candidate supports securing the southern border and backs stronger enforcement measures such as defunding sanctuary jurisdictions. He emphasizes targeting human traffickers and fentanyl dealers tied to cross-border criminal activity while aligning with an 'America First' enforcement-oriented agenda.
The candidate opposes unrestricted abortion and frames himself as a defender of unborn children, criticizing "unlimited late-term abortion" while advocating protections for children. Public campaign materials emphasize defending Christian values and fighting for the unborn. No source located that endorses codifying Roe-like unrestricted access or explicitly supports near-total bans or personhood amendments.
The candidate firmly defends the Second Amendment and opposes new gun-control measures, saying he will not support restrictions that infringe on gun ownership rights; he has expressed support for permitless/constitutional carry and trains civilians and law-enforcement in firearms through his business.
